No, IFSC codes are used for domestic transactions within India. For international transactions, you will need the branch's SWIFT code. IFSC Code BARB0VJKUME is for transactions within the country.

No, each branch of BANK OF BARODA has a unique IFSC code. The code helps distinguish between different branches and is specific to the branch's location.

Yes, it's safe to share the IFSC code, as it's publicly available information used for legitimate banking transactions. However, avoid sharing personal account details or other sensitive information.
